Minister calls for measures to check ground water decline

New Delhi, Sep 27 (UNI) Union Water Resources Minister Saifuddin Soz today called for immediate efforts to recharge the depleting ground water resources in the country.

Addressing a Workshop on 'Rain Water Harvesting' in the Sri Lankan town of kandy, he said being a precious resource, water needs to be managed carefully.

''We have to be alert and thoughtful to blend traditional wisdom with modernity to benefit wide sections of society,'' he said.

The minister said the falling ground water level was a real concern and there was an urgent need to augment the natural supply of ground water through artificial recharge. He stressed the need for adopting roof top harvesting to meet domestic requirements.

India, he said, had a proud record of managing its resources despite population growth. In view of the reduced per capita availability of water resources, he stressed the urgent need to conserve it and preserve its quality.

The minister said economic development of the country had led to an increased demand for water in various sectors but irrigation remained the largest water user accounting for 80 per cent of fresh water consumption.

He said increasing the pace of ground water development to meet the growing demands of water in agriculture, industrial and domestic sectors has led to over-exploitation of the resource which continues to decline.

In urban areas, he said, it was estimated that 37 lakh roof top rainwater-harvesting structures were feasible in the country. Till recently artificial recharge to ground water has been implemented mainly through government efforts but NGOs have also joined the effort doing a commendable job in select areas.
